How to fill out brokers agreement

How to fill out BROKER’S AGREEMENT
01
Read the entire BROKER'S AGREEMENT carefully to understand its terms and conditions.
02
Fill in your personal information, including your name, address, and contact details.
03
Provide the broker's details, including their name, license number, and contact information.
04
Specify the type of transaction or service the broker will provide.
05
Detail the commission structure, including rates and payment terms.
06
Outline any specific obligations you have as the client.
07
Review and discuss any clauses related to termination of the agreement.
08
Sign and date the agreement to make it official.

What is a brokerage contract?
A brokerage contract is an agreement between a person (called the principal) and a broker. The broker is hired to make deals on behalf of the principal and gets paid a commission for their services. It's like hiring someone to help you buy or sell something, and they get a percentage of the sale as payment.

What is a brokered agreement?
Brokerage agreements typically include specific terms about the broker's role, commission structure, duration, and conditions for termination. Federal and state laws regulate these agreements, especially concerning licensing and prohibited activities in industries like insurance and real estate.

What is BROKER’S AGREEMENT?
A Broker's Agreement is a legal contract between a broker and a client, establishing the terms and conditions under which the broker will provide services, typically in real estate or financial transactions.
Who is required to file BROKER’S AGREEMENT?
Individuals or entities that wish to engage a broker for services in real estate, finance, or investment transactions are typically required to file a Broker's Agreement.
How to fill out BROKER’S AGREEMENT?
To fill out a Broker's Agreement, parties should provide detailed information such as names and contact information, define the scope of services to be provided, specify the commission structure, and include any relevant terms and conditions.
What is the purpose of BROKER’S AGREEMENT?
The purpose of a Broker's Agreement is to create a formal understanding between the broker and the client, outlining expectations, responsibilities, and the scope of the broker's role in the transaction.
What information must be reported on BROKER’S AGREEMENT?
Information that must be reported on a Broker's Agreement includes the parties' details, the duration of the agreement, commission rates, rights and obligations of both parties, and any special conditions or contingencies.
